Stonington, Connecticut
This nearly 100-year-old Victorian house is ideally located with water views and walking distance from the beach (long walk - or short drive) in charming Stonington, Connecticut.
There is a large, efficient kitchen. In addition to six charming bedrooms on the second and third floors (king-size bed, three queen-size beds - one with a canopy, one full-size bed, and two twin beds), this house has a huge outdoor deck with a view of the beautiful sunsets over the water. A large yard provides the perfect setting for basketball and other outdoor pursuits (sports supplies can usually be found on teh mud-room porch, under the deck or in the three-car garage). The primary bedroom's bathroom has a shower and a large tub, and there are two other full baths and a half bath.
With the numerous bedrooms, great living space in and out of the house (living room, dining room, and huge kitchen), and its casual relaxed decor highlighted with beautifully restored antiques, this house is ideally suited for summer rentals, family reunions, wedding groups (no parties allowed), families coming to town for graduations, and holiday weekends.

We are a group of 8 women who rented this house for a 4 day stay. The house is exactly as described in the listing. It has a large kitchen which is equipped with everything you need for cooking for a large group and enough seating in the dining room. The livingroom is also large enough for a large group to gather to watch tv, play games or just to relax in the evening. Since this is an older home it does not have central air conditioning however the livingroom and bedrooms have window units that work well. There are also enough bathrooms for a large group. The owner provides a variety of household provisions such as soap, paper towels, cleaning products etc for your stay. As stated in the listing, it is a Victorian style home with 3 floors so there are stairs to climb to get to the bedrooms which may be difficult if you have mobility issues. We really enjoyed our stay at this home and would rent it again if we were in the area.

This was my family’s first experience renting a home and in many ways it went very well. The house is in a great location with excellent views. It has all of the room that large group needed and is obviously well cleaned and maintained. The property owner is very responsive and helpful. However, there were a few things that stood out and made our stay more uncomfortable than we expected. First, the advertised air conditioning amounted to in-window air conditioning that barely cooled the upper levels (especially the the third floor) and “house rules” requested that they be used only when absolutely necessary. Second, the TV was very old, had no working remotes, got no local channels, and could not be easily attached to any of our devices. The lack of TV was problematic in the evenings and on rainy days. We anticipated big family dinners but felt there was not sufficient cutlery or serving bowls provided. Finally, the provided towels and linens were clean, but very old, mismatched and felt like leftovers. On a whole, we had a good time and will look fondly back at our trip to Connecticut. However, the home could have been more comfortable.
